Least action nodal solutions for the quadratic Choquard equation

Abstract

We prove the existence of a minimal action nodal solution for the quadratic Choquard equation Δu+u=(Iαu2)uin   RN, -\Delta u + u = \big(I_\alpha \ast |u|^2\big)u \quad\text{in }\; \mathbb R^N, where IαI_\alpha is the Riesz potential of order α(0,N)\alpha\in(0,N). The solution is constructed as the limit of minimal action nodal solutions for the nonlinear Choquard equations Δu+u=(Iαup)up2uin   RN -\Delta u + u = \big(I_\alpha \ast |u|^p\big)|u|^{p-2}u \quad\text{in }\; \mathbb R^N when p2p\searrow 2. The existence of minimal action nodal solutions for p>2p>2 can be proved using a variational minimax procedure over Nehari nodal set. No minimal action nodal solutions exist when p<2p<2.
